The head football coach of the University of Florida, which under Meyer beat Ohio State 41-14 in the BCS National Title Game on Jan. 8, 2007. The win marked the second football championship in school history and capped a meteoric rise for Meyer, who was the wide receivers coach at Notre Dame six years earlier. He spent two years each as head coach of Bowling Green and Utah, where he made the 12-0 Utes the first Bowl Championship Series bowl team from a non-BCS conference. That Utah team went 12-0 and finished among the Top 5 in every national poll. Meyer. Meyer's teams have won three conference championships and gone 5-0 in postseason games (4-0 in bowls, 1-0 in the Southeastern Conference Championship). He is signed at Florida through 2013 at $3.25 million per year.
